Caribbean Natural Resources Institute (CANARI)
(1989; Barataria, Trinidad and Tobago; 18 staff; canari.org)
A regional, technical non-profit organization dedicated “to promoting and facilitating equitable participation and effective collaboration in the management of natural resources critical to development in the Caribbean islands.” It strives to provide people with a better quality of life and conserve natural resources “through action learning and research, capacity building and fostering partnerships.”
